Flavorful Honey Chipotle Grilled Chicken Wings

honey chipotle grilled chicken wings - featured image

These grilled chicken wings combine the smoky heat of chipotle with the natural sweetness of honey for a sticky, flavorful, and crowd-pleasing dish that’s quick and easy to prepare.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 pounds (900g) fresh chicken wings, split at the joints, skin-on
  • 1/4 cup (85g) honey
  • 1 tablespoon chipotle chili powder (smoked)
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lime juice
  • Optional: chopped fresh cilantro for garnish
  • Optional: smoked sea salt instead of regular salt
  • Optional: dash of hot sauce for extra spice

Instructions

  1. Prepare the marinade by whisking together honey, chipotle chili powder, garlic powder, onion powder, ground cumin, salt, black pepper, olive oil, and fresh lime juice in a medium bowl.
  2. Add the chicken wings to the marinade and toss until fully coated. Cover with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es, ideally 1 hour.
  3. Preheat the grill to medium-high heat (around 375°F / 190°C). If using charcoal, wait until coals are covered with gray ash.
  4. Place the wings skin-side down on the grill grates. Grill for 6-8 minutes per side, flipping carefully with tongs. Baste occasionally with leftover marinade to keep wings sticky and flavorful.
  5. Check for doneness using a meat thermometer; wings should reach an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C). If no thermometer is available, cut into a thick part to ensure juices run clear.
  6. Remove wings from grill and let rest for 5 minutes before serving.

Notes

Pat wings dry before marinating to ensure crispy skin. Avoid flare-ups by controlling grill heat and using a spray bottle if needed. Marinate for about 1 hour for best flavor without mushy texture. If grilling is not possible, bake wings at 425°F (220°C) for 40-45 minutes, flipping halfway, then broil for 2-3 minutes to mimic charred finish.
